Transaction 58c6522b141def1b6cd9932efb3658d88ecc7ba3749ba140a679a02758128da6
1 Input
1 Output
-
58c6522b141def1b6cd9932efb3658d88ecc7ba3749ba140a679a02758128da6:0
- value
- 37126
- script pubkey
- OP_0 OP_PUSHBYTES_20 2314103360ff8a9e6636d47201c51a447db4079c
- address
- bc1qyv2pqvmql79fue3k63eqr3g6g37mgpuus4vzsm